NSC | How to show Transaction Currency Amount in Item Records including the Currency Item Rate?

SCENARIO

User is tasked with showing the transaction currency amount in item records, including the currency item rate, within their OneWorld instance. They need to accurately display both the transaction currency amounts and the associated currency item rates in the Related Records > Transaction section of the item record. Amounts are often converted or rolled up to the parent subsidiary's currency for consolidated reporting as discussed in this article:
NSC | How is Transaction Amount Calculated in Item Records (OneWorld)?
